Product Development Manager


We are looking for a detailed-oriented and trend-driven Product Development Manager with proven experience in the beauty industry to drive innovation and storytelling through our products. This is a unique opportunity to blend creativity, strategy, and analytical thinking while playing a hands-on role in shaping the growth of our brand and our positioning in the industry.


In this role—


You are responsible for working directly with the Director of Product to define and execute on our long term product roadmap. You will lead all product development from idea through to launch, driving innovation for the brand and the category. You will champion all timelines, working cross functionally and with our external partners to ensure product launches are executed on time and within budget.


What you will do—


Product Development: Deliver best-in-class product innovation for the brand

  • Partner with the Product Strategy Manager and Director of Product to strategize how to best bring our innovation visions to life
  • Lead prototyping, development and testing process for all new products, inclusive of formula, packaging, tools and merch items
  • Manage relationships with third-party development partners to drive development forward
  • Collaborate with our quality and regulatory experts to ensure new product is developed reliability and compliant in our key markets


Project Management: Collaborate cross-functionally to develop and bring to market all new product innovation, ensuring product is delivered on schedule and on budget

  • Maintain close cross functional communication with Operations, Brand and Marketing to ensure relevant information is being communicated
  • Utilize project management tools, such as asana and Smartsheet, to keep projects on track
  • Attend meetings with vendors and internal teams to drive active product development projects forward
  • Organize and maintain all lab samples and master standards


Process/Function-Building: Optimize processes and communication touch-points to build a best-in-class development function


Product Reporting: Own reporting for all product development KPIs, ensuring the executive team is up to date on the status and health of the development function

About Crown Affair—


Crown Affair is a first of its kind haircare brand that empowers people to redefine their relationship with their hair through accessible luxury products, guidance, and community. We believe that loving your hair starts with understanding how to care for it. Each product we make is developed to work together with any (or all) of our other products, so that together they form more than a routine: a ritual. We’ve partnered with dedicated craftsmen and chemists around the world to create thoughtfully sourced products you’ll love using each and every day. 


About The Founder— 


Dianna Cohen started her career at digital content platform, Into The Gloss, in 2012. She was part of the founding team of e-commerce mobile app, Spring, where she launched and managed their marketing channels from pre-launch through year two. From there, she worked closely with former Jimmy Choo founder, Tamara Mellon, to relaunch her namesake brand as a direct-to- consumer, luxury company. After launching Tamara Mellon in 2016, Dianna joined travel company, Away, as Head of Partnerships until she left to start Levitate at the end of 2017. Under Levitate, Dianna worked with a number of direct-to- consumer brands including, Harry’s / Flamingo, Outdoor Voices, Yumi, Buck Mason, The Wing, and more. Dianna is part of Forbes’ 30 Under 30 for the Class of 2019.
